Youth 3x3 Basketball Rules
1. Teams & Court:
• Each team has 3 players on the court (plus 1 sub if available).
• We play on half a court with one hoop.
• A quick coin toss decides who starts with the ball.
2. Scoring:
• 1 point for a basket made inside the arc.
• 2 points for a basket made behind the arc (like a 3-pointer in full-court).
• 1 point for each free throw.
3. Game Length & How to Win:
• Games are 10 minutes long (running clock).
• Or, the first team to 21 points wins!
• If it’s tied at the end, we play overtime—first team to score 2 points wins.
4. Shot Clock:
• Teams have 12 seconds to take a shot once they have the ball (a coach or ref can count down if no shot clock).
5. After a Basket or Change of Possession:
• After a made basket, the other team gets the ball and starts at the top.
• If your team gets a rebound or steal, you must take the ball behind the arc before shooting.
• We always start play with a “check” at the top of the key—one player hands the ball to a defender, who gives it back to start.
6. Fouls:
• We keep track of team fouls, not individual fouls.
• First 6 fouls: other team gets the ball.
• 7–9 fouls: other team gets 2 free throws.
• 10 or more: 2 free throws and the other team keeps the ball.
• No one fouls out, but we want to keep it clean and respectful.
7. Substitutions:
• Players can sub in during dead balls, before the check ball.
• Let the ref or coach know if you’re coming in.
8. Spirit of the Game:
• Have fun, play fair, and respect each other.
• Good sportsmanship is just as important as scoring points!
